### Step 2: Switch the firmware channel

Alright, time to move devices off the legacy Emberline channel. Flip staging devices first, watch the rollout dashboard for an hour, then do the rest in batches. Don't touch the recovery partition settings — that's Step 3. The channel service needs the values below.

service settings:
[giliel]
team = belix
access_code = ac_f3dc33
owner = praix.feneth
host = giliel.novacstack.internal
port = 5000
peer = rusix.plorvagrid.internal
salt = 142ac862
pin = 5047

## Tuning — Linkladder deep-link router

Linkladder resolves inbound deep links through a three-stage matcher: exact path, pattern, then fuzzy fallback. Each stage has its own timeout, and the fallback is rate-limited to keep cold-start latency bounded on low-end devices. Reviewers: the fuzzy threshold is the most sensitive knob — lowering it past 0.6 caused false routes in the Marbury beta. Don't adjust defaults without re-running the routing corpus. The current constants are listed here:

limits module of yahag-kahip:
QUOTAS = {
    "quenion": 636,
    "ralys": 899,
    "istael": 695,
    "eliion": 652,
    "pelius": 657,
    "zormir": 103,
    "keleth": 279,
}

Subject: DR drill — Routewarden heuristic, Thursday

Team,

Thursday 09:00 we fail over the Routewarden driver-assignment heuristic to the Calder site. Expect assignment delays up to five minutes; tell customers it's planned maintenance. Do not restart dispatch workers during the window. If the heuristic doesn't come back by 09:30, escalate per the drill doc and manually unseal the fallback config vault. You'll need the recovery passphrase, which is included below.

strongbox words: ulaath-wenys-quenys-belius-norwyn